vĕhĕmentesco — Lewis & Short

vĕhĕmentesco, ĕre,

I v. inch. n. [id.], to become violent or vehement (late Lat.): passio, Cael. Aur. Tard. 1, 2, 51; 2, 6, 92: fluor, id. ib. 4, 6, 91.
